
时间:2024-12-05 来源:网络 人气:

随着智能手机市场的日益竞争激烈,华为作为国内领先的科技企业,其自主研发的鸿蒙操作系统(HarmonyOS)逐渐崭露头角。鸿蒙系统在保持安卓应用兼容性的同时,也带来了诸多创新。本文将探讨华为系统安卓应用开发的融合与创新之路。

华为鸿蒙系统在设计之初就考虑到了与安卓系统的兼容性。这一策略旨在降低开发者迁移成本,让用户能够无缝过渡到新系统。以下是华为系统与安卓系统兼容性的几个关键点:
设计理念:鸿蒙系统并非完全取代安卓系统,而是与其共存,形成一个更加广泛的软件生态圈。
技术实现:鸿蒙系统采用了分布式微内核架构,可以在内核之外虚拟出一个应用层,用于兼容安卓应用。
方舟编译器:华为开发的方舟编译器可以将安卓应用的代码转换为更适合鸿蒙系统运行的格式,实现平稳过渡。
兼容性技术:鸿蒙系统采用了一系列兼容性技术,如API转换、运行时环境模拟等,确保安卓应用在鸿蒙系统上的兼容性和稳定性。

在保持安卓应用兼容性的基础上,华为系统安卓应用开发还带来了以下创新点:
微内核架构:鸿蒙系统的微内核架构使得系统更加灵活和模块化,提高了系统的稳定性和安全性。
分布式技术:鸿蒙系统的分布式技术使得不同设备之间可以无缝协同,为开发者提供了更多可能性。
跨平台能力:鸿蒙系统支持跨平台开发,开发者可以轻松地将应用移植到不同设备上。
智能引擎:鸿蒙系统的智能引擎可以实时分析用户行为,为用户提供更加个性化的服务。

尽管华为系统安卓应用开发具有诸多优势,但同时也面临着一些挑战和机遇:
挑战:
开发者需要学习新的开发工具和框架,以适应鸿蒙系统的特性。
部分安卓应用可能需要调整代码,以适应鸿蒙系统的兼容性要求。
鸿蒙系统的市场份额相对较小,开发者需要权衡收益与投入。
机遇:
鸿蒙系统的快速发展为开发者提供了广阔的市场空间。
华为在硬件和软件方面的强大实力,为开发者提供了良好的技术支持。
鸿蒙系统的创新特性,为开发者带来了更多创意空间。
华为系统安卓应用开发在兼容与创新之间找到了平衡点,为开发者提供了新的机遇。随着鸿蒙系统的不断成熟和市场份额的扩大,相信华为系统安卓应用开发将会迎来更加美好的未来。
华为系统、安卓应用开发、鸿蒙系统、兼容性、创新